Punjab Chief Minister Maryam Nawaz and Iranian President Dr. Seyyed Ebrahim Raisi reaffirm commitment to enhancing cultural exchanges and fostering people-to-people contacts.


Lahore: Chief Minister Punjab Maryam Nawaz held a meeting with Iranian President Dr. Seyyed Ebrahim Raisi in Lahore on Tuesday (today).
The both sides reaffirmed commitment to enhancing cultural exchanges and fostering people-to-people contacts.
The Chief Minister explained the measures taken in the province for socio-economic development and expressed a desire for close engagement with Iranian cities and provinces for mutual benefit and prosperity.
President Raisi appreciated the rich cultural history of the city of Lahore and expressed admiration for the poet of the East, Dr. Muhammad Iqbal, who is revered in Iran as “Iqbal-e-Lahori”.
